To ensure the quality of the final product, researchers should: 1. Follow Guidelines: Carefully adhere to the submission guidelines provided by the journal or conference. 2. Consult Checklists: Use checklists like the STROBE (Strengthening the Reporting of Observational Studies in Epidemiology) statement to ensure comprehensive reporting. 3. Seek Feedback: Get additional feedback from colleagues or mentors before final submission. 4. Use Software Tools: Utilize software tools for plagiarism detection, grammar checking, and reference management.
